#372083 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#372083 is composed of 21.6% red, 12.5% green and 51.4%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 58% cyan, 75.6% magenta, 0% yellow and 48.6% black. It has a hue angle of 253.9 degrees, a saturation of 60.7% and a lightness of 32%. #372083 color hex could be obtained by blending #6e40ff with #000007. Closest websafe color is: #333399.

#372083 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#372083 has RGB values of R:55, G:32, B:131 and CMYK values of C:0.58, M:0.76, Y:0, K:0.49. Its decimal value is 3612803.

Shades and Tints of #372083
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#020105 is the darkest color, while #f6f4fc is the lightest one.
